aeroforce help

I just put in my dual interceptors this morning and I have a question. How do I power them? I need to plug in that 3 wire setup and the red is powere and I dont know what the others go too. Where should I tap my power from and how do I do it?

Originally Posted by Super_SS
ur stock boost gauge doesnt supply enough power to light them up,so run power off ur ignition...
^DO NOT DO THIS!! Get an Add-A-Fuse and use terminal 22 in the interior fuse box which is located on the passenger side below the radio. The other wires are just for the analog 1 & 2 feature so just wire up the red wire and plug the OBDII plug in.
